The story of Charles “Christy” McIntosh began in 1860 in Strath, Inverness, Scotland. In 1861, Charles “Christy” McIntosh resided in Strath, Inverness, Scotland. Charles “Christy” McIntosh married Jessie Robertson, and had children including Charles Bruce Mcintosh, Charles Mcintosh, Douglas Mcintosh, Elsie Lamond Mcintosh, Gaff, Ivy Elspeth Mcintosh, Jessie Gunn Mcintosh, Myrtle Mcintosh, Norman Mcintosh, Raymond Robertson Mcintosh, Rena, Wallace Mckay Mcintosh, William Gunn Mcintosh. Charles “Christy” McIntosh passed away in 1929 in Invercargill, Southland, New Zealand.
